这里是文章模块栏目内容页
redis建立连接的效率(redis连接多久会断开)

导读:Redis是一种高效的内存数据库,它可以快速地处理大量数据。在使用Redis时,建立连接的效率对于整个系统的性能至关重要。本文将从以下几个方面分析Redis建立连接的效率。

1. 连接池

Redis使用连接池来管理连接,这可以提高连接的复用率和效率。连接池中维护了一定数量的连接,当需要连接时,直接从连接池中获取,而不需要重新建立连接。这样可以避免频繁地建立和断开连接,减少系统开销。

2. 长连接

Redis支持长连接,即客户端与服务器之间的连接不会在每次请求后立即关闭,而是保持一段时间。这样可以减少连接建立的开销,并且在多次请求时可以复用连接,提高效率。

3. 网络IO模型

Redis使用非阻塞IO模型,即客户端发送请求后可以立即返回,并且不会阻塞其他请求。这样可以充分利用CPU资源,提高系统吞吐量。

4. 压缩协议

Redis使用压缩协议来减小网络传输数据的大小,这可以减少网络带宽的占用,提高数据传输效率。

总结:Redis建立连接的效率对于整个系统的性能至关重要。通过连接池、长连接、非阻塞IO模型和压缩协议等技术手段,可以提高连接的复用率和效率,减少系统开销,提高系统吞吐量。